What is a network engineer in Portugal?

Network Engineers in Portugal are IT professionals responsible for designing, implementing, managing, and maintaining computer networks within organizations. They ensure reliable network performance, troubleshoot connectivity issues, and optimize infrastructure to support business operations. In Portugal, network engineers often work with both local and international companies, requiring knowledge of network protocols, security, and the latest networking technologies. Proficiency in English and Portuguese is usually expected, and certifications like Cisco CCNA or CCNP are highly valued.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a network engineer in Portugal?

To thrive as a Network Engineer in Portugal, you need strong knowledge of networking protocols, troubleshooting, and infrastructure design, often sup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with Cisco, Juniper, and Fortinet systems, as well as relevant certifications like CCNA or CCNP, is typically expected. Analytical thinking, problem-solving, and effective communication are crucial soft skills for handling complex technical issues and collaborating with teams. These capabilities ensure reliable network performance, security, and efficient project delivery in dynamic business environments.

What are some common challenges network engineers in Portugal face when working with multinational teams?

Network Engineers in Portugal often collaborate with colleagues across different countries and time zones, which can introduce communication and coordination challenges. Language differences and varying technical standards can require extra attention to detail and proactive communication. Additionally, adapting to diverse network infrastructures and compliance requirements may necessitate ongoing learning. Building strong relationships and leveraging collaboration tools are key to overcoming these challenges and ensuring successful project delivery.

Senior Network Engineer

Our Enterprise Networks practice, part of Hybrid Cloud Infrastructure within AI & Engineering, helps clients architect, modernize, and operate the network foundation that underpins their digital and AI-driven ambitions. We deliver network assessments, strategy, and implementations that improve agility, resilience, and security while reducing operational cost through automation. Our practitioners work across enterprise campus, data center, and cloud-interconnected networks, guiding clients through transformative initiatives - including the network demands introduced by AI/ML workloads - using leading vendor solutions and Deloitte-developed accelerators.

Recruiting for this role ends on 10/3/26.

Work you'll do

As part of our team, you will engage with practitioners and professionals across multiple disciplines, both within Deloitte and our clients' organizations. You'll have exposure to a broad range of technologies and the opportunity to deepen your expertise while expanding into adjacent domains. Our practitioners lead and support technical teams to assess, design, and deploy enterprise network solutions across campus, data center, and hybrid cloud environments, owning delivery outcomes while managing client and stakeholder relationships.

Qualifications

Required

  • 4 plus years of experience with enterprise networking technologies, including:
    • Layer 2 protocols (ARP, 802.1Q, Spanning Tree)
    • Layer 3 protocols (BGP, OSPF)
    • Layer 4-7 technologies (TCP, load balancers, firewalls, DNS)
  • 3-5 years of relevant consulting or industry experience, including exposure to enterprise-class systems integration engagements
  • Experience supporting project delivery workstreams and coordinating with client stakeholders
  • Ability to travel up to 50%, on average, based on the work you do and the clients and industries/sectors you serve.
  • Must be legally authorized to work in the United States without the need for employer sponsorship, now or at any time in the future.

Preferred

  • Network certifications (e.g., CCNA, CCNP, or equivalent)
  • Hands-on experience installing, configuring, and troubleshooting network equipment
  • Exposure to spine-leaf data center architectures and network overlays (e.g., VXLAN)
  • Familiarity with network security devices (next-generation firewalls, IPS) and their role in network segmentation
  • Understanding of connecting enterprise networks to public cloud environments via leased lines or VPN
  • Knowledge of core infrastructure protocols (DNS, DHCP, IPAM, SSL/TLS, NTP, HTTP/HTTPS, LDAP, Microsoft AD)
  • Experience with network traffic analysis and troubleshooting tools (Wireshark, tcpdump, iperf)
  • Exposure to automation and configuration management tools (Ansible, Terraform, Git)
  • Basic familiarity with APIs and structured data/config models (YANG, JSON)
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ills; ability to support client workshops and documentation
